ODESSA, Texas – Southeastern Oklahoma State overcame a 13-point second half deficit to hand the Lubbock Christian University men's basketball team their third loss of the season on Saturday afternoon at the Walk On's Thanksgiving Classic.
LCU guard
Aaron Gonzales scored a career-high 24 points, including 19 in the second half to lead LCU on an impressive run to give the Chaps a double-digit lead. This marks the second consecutive game Gonzales has scored 20 or more points.
How it Happened
The Chaps (3-3) trailed, 37-29 at the half, after struggling from the field in the opening period. LCU shot 12-of-27 (44.4 percent) from the field in the first 20 minutes of play.
After trading buckets for the first four minutes of the second half, the Chaps went on a 28 to nine run to take a commanding 13-point lead with seven minutes to go. LCU went 9-of-10 from the field during the run.
The Savage Storm (4-3) responded with a 21 to six run, capped off by a Kody Clouet three pointer to take a 76-74 lead with 1:06 remaining.
On the next possession, the Chaps tied the game on a Gonzales made layup. On the defensive end,
Tiras Morton collected a steal on the Savage Storm possession, but the Chaps were unable to capitalize on it.
Southeastern went down and missed a jumper, but the Chaps turned the ball over after corralling the rebound. Robert Briley collected the loose ball and laid it in to give the Savage Storm a two-point lead with just four seconds to go.
On their last gasp, LCU threw a full-court pass that sailed out of bounds. Southeastern made two free throws to finish the game 80-76.
Game Notes
Gonzales was 10-of-14 from the field, 4-of-6 from three and made four free throws. He also lead the Chaps in rebounds with six and swatted away one shot.
Najeeb Muhammad added 14 points and six assists for LCU,
Tiras Morton scored 12 points and collected two steals, and Kurt Wegschieder came off the bench to scored seven points and grabbed five rebounds.
The Savage Storm scored 28 points in the paint while LCU scored 20. Southeastern's bench outscored LCU's 24 to 14.
Southeastern was led by Brennen Burns with 23 points while Robert Briley added 20 for the Savage Storm.
